This comparison is for buyers deciding between Redragon's two similar 65% keyboards. The choice hinges on whether you value the wireless connectivity and upgraded materials of the Pro model or prefer the simpler, potentially more affordable wired version. Both share a gasket mount, hot-swappable design, and compact layout, making the decision a matter of specific features versus budget.

If wireless freedom, enhanced acoustics, and more durable keycaps are worth the extra investment, the Redragon NOVA K709 Pro is the clear upgrade. If your setup is stationary, you prioritize a lower price, and a single USB-C cable is not an issue, the standard NOVA K709 delivers the same core gasket-mounted typing experience in a wired form.
The K709 Pro is the more versatile choice, winning in Office, Travel, Modding, and Content Creation due to its wireless options, PBT keycaps, and extra sound-dampening layers. For Gaming and Programming, the keyboards are tied on core layout and hot-swap functionality, making the decision purely about connectivity preference versus cost. The standard K709 remains a competent option if a wired connection is acceptable.
